Personally, I would suggest the Lafite as it has much better processors, better hard drive support (you can have a secondary HDD which you can't on the Enigma), plus the Enigma is only available with the i7 with 16Gb RAM currently. The below is absolutely maxxed out and would give excellent performance for some time to come, BUT it's 18.8mm thick??? What's the requirement for 18mm thickness?:
